# <small>nlohmann::basic_json::</small>is_object

```cpp
constexpr bool is_object() const noexcept;
```

This function returns `#!cpp true` if and only if the JSON value is an object.
    
## Return value

`#!cpp true` if type is an object, `#!cpp false` otherwise.

## Exception safety

No-throw guarantee: this member function never throws exceptions.

## Complexity

Constant.
